Enough of me trying to come across as clever, my wife wants two stations on the layout, so I have had to plan where it is going to go, which I have done, although the pictures show it looks chaotic I know where the track will go. It means scratch building another bridge over the river. Then I realised that I had cut off a portion of the layout from any traffic, so am in the process of scratch building a fly over.
(no picture of this yet) I have painted the river bed ready to take the resin. The colours look strange, but I am going for a murky river look and felt the colours would add the illusion of depth. However guys I am open to your input if you think the colours are wrong. I am also playing with mirrors to give the illusion of depth / continuation under the small viaduct the temporary buildings placed will hopefully avoid anyone seeing themselves when looking at this area.
